What is the CPT Code for a Lipid Panel?

A lipid panel is a common blood test that measures cholesterol and triglyceride levels, helping assess your risk for heart disease. If you are a healthcare provider or medical biller, understanding the CPT (Current Procedural Terminology) code for a lipid panel is essential for accurate billing and insurance reimbursement.

CPT Code for a Lipid Panel

The standard CPT code for a lipid panel is 80061. This code covers the total cholesterol, HDL, LDL, and triglycerides in the blood. Correctly using this code ensures proper insurance claims processing and reduces the chances of denied claims.

Importance of Correct Coding

Accurate coding is vital for several reasons:

  • Insurance Reimbursement: Proper CPT codes ensure your lab services are reimbursed correctly.
  • Compliance: Correct coding maintains compliance with CMS and insurance regulations.
  • Avoiding Denials: Misused or missing CPT codes can lead to denied claims, delaying payments.
